Title: Petra Grewer: Pioneer of Transparent Lithium Glass-Ceramic Materials
Introduction: Petra Grewer, an accomplished inventor based in Duesseldorf, Germany, has made significant contributions to the field of materials science. With a remarkable portfolio of four patents, her innovative work primarily revolves around the development of advanced glass-ceramic materials, focusing on transparency and thermal properties.
Latest Patents: One of Petra Grewer's latest patents is for a “Transparent Lithium Glass-Ceramic Material, Production and Use Thereof.” This invention describes a lithium-containing, transparent glass-ceramic material that features low thermal expansion. The distinctive aspect of this material is its amorphous, lithium-depleted, vitreous surface zone, which is at least 50 nm thick on all sides and encases a crystalline interior with high transmission capabilities. The invention also includes a transition region that seamlessly connects the glass-ceramic surface zone with the crystalline interior, enhancing its functional properties.
